Singer Natsuko Goshiro Diagnosed with Dystonia, Faces Career Uncertainty
Japanese singer Natsuko Goshiro, 64, has been diagnosed with focal dystonia, a neurological disorder causing involuntary muscle contractions, which has severely impacted her vocal abilities. First noticing voice distortions around 2019, Goshiro underwent extensive medical evaluations at various hospitals before receiving the diagnosis. The condition, which affects musicians and performers by disrupting controlled movements, has led to the deterioration of her singing voice, a core aspect of her identity and career. As her symptoms worsened, Goshiro experienced significant emotional distress, contemplating retirement just before her 40th anniversary as a performer. This story is part of the Asahi Shimbun's 20th-anniversary revisit of its 'Living as a Patient' series, highlighting the personal struggles of individuals managing chronic illnesses.
